&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;Lidia Rudnicka&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; is a prominent Polish dermatologist known for her contributions to the field of dermatology, particularly in the study of [[hair diseases]] and [[dermatopathology]]. She has held significant academic and clinical positions and has been recognized for her work with various honors.&lt;br /&gt;

==Career==&lt;br /&gt;
Rudnicka&amp;#039;s career in dermatology has been distinguished by her research in [[trichology]], the study of hair and scalp disorders. She has published extensively on topics such as [[alopecia areata]], [[psoriasis]], and [[lichen planopilaris]]. Her work has been instrumental in advancing the understanding of these conditions and improving treatment protocols.&lt;br /&gt;

==Research Contributions==&lt;br /&gt;
Rudnicka&amp;#039;s research has significantly impacted the field of dermatology. She has been a pioneer in the use of [[dermoscopy]] for the diagnosis of hair and scalp disorders. Her studies have provided valuable insights into the pathophysiology of hair diseases, leading to the development of new diagnostic and therapeutic strategies.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Awards and Honors==&lt;br /&gt;
Lidia Rudnicka has received numerous awards for her contributions to dermatology. She has been honored with the [[Silver Cross of Merit (Poland)|Silver Cross of Merit]] and the [[Bronze Cross of Merit (Poland)|Bronze Cross of Merit]] for her services to medicine and academia.&lt;br /&gt;
